Air Canada Axes Jobs, Capacity To Combat Rising Fuel costs
Air Canada has become the latest North American carrier to reveal capacity and staff cuts. The airline says it will reduce system ASMs 7% in the six-month period between October and March, and roughly 1 million ASMs in both the fourth quarter this year and the first quarter 2009.
